The Garuda Purana is a Hindu scripture that belongs to the 18 Mahapuranas, which provide teachings on various aspects of Hinduism. This Purana is particularly focused on life and death, and it explains the journey of the soul to the afterlife. It also contains Lord Vishnu’s teachings on leading a better life.

The Four Objects of Good Luck
According to the Garuda Purana, there are four objects that, if viewed daily, are said to bring good luck to the viewer. These objects have a sacred significance in Hinduism, and they are as follows:
Cow Urine: Considered sacred in Hinduism and used in the manufacture of many medicines, viewing cow urine daily is believed to bring good results.
Cow Dung: Cow dung is used in various Hindu rituals, and it is considered auspicious to put it on the door of the house. Viewing cow dung daily or burning jaggery made from cow dung is said to bring happiness and prosperity.
Cow’s Milk: The cow is considered a form of God in Hinduism, and cow’s milk is said to be nectar. Viewing cow’s milk daily is believed to bring better results in life.
Farming: Viewing ripe fruits in the fields is said to bring peace and better results. Agriculture is essential to human life, as it is the basis of food and sustains all living beings.
